                  Re: Samsung LE46B530P7WXXU confusing backlight

                  Those two components you have marked are the inductors for the PFC Voltage booster circuit to produce about 400VDC between the two legs of the main filter caps (two large caps rated @450VDC laying on the its side). If the PFC Voltage is not working you will not be getting the 400VDC on the caps.

                              Re: Samsung LE46B530P7WXXU confusing backlight

                              Not on those pad, those are Very high Voltage (2KV) pads.
                              You will have to look for the pads on the secondary side.
